What did you start doing differently at the gym that quickly improved your results?

I am a beginner at the gym (6 months since I have been working out) but here are some things that I

 learned during this period that helped me see good results.

  1. Stopped using my phone. Could you set it to do not disturb?
  2. Having a good gym playlist pushes me that extra bit.
  3. Started with strength training and saved cardio to the last. It seemed like even 10 minutes of
  4.  The cardio at the end had an equal impact as my usual 30 minutes.
  5. Contrary to popular opinion, instead of targeting a body part a day, I enjoyed doing a full-body 
  6. Work out every day. I was less tired and more ready for the gym every day.
  7. Start with the workout you find the hardest. I always found workouts targeting the triceps to be 
  8. the hardest. I started with those the first when I had more energy, which allowed me to increase 
  9. the weight consistently and two do the workouts in good form.
  10. Never skip stretching at the end.
  11. Consistency is more important than frequency. Do 3 workouts a week but stay consistent.
  12. Include some protein in your diet. A protein shake at the end of your workout is the easiest way
  13.  to hit that intake requirement.

Wearing shoes and getting out of the house is the hardest part of a workout. Get through that and 

 the rest is a piece of cake. Happy Gymming!
